A section of West Ham fans have taken to Twitter to express their frustration following striker Robert Snodgrass’ display in their pre-season friendly with Preston North End.

The former Leeds forward played the entire 90 minutes on Saturday afternoon (21 July) as the Hammers drew 2-2 with their Championship opponents.

Snodgrass spent the entirety of the 2017/2018 campaign on loan at second tier side Aston Villa after falling out of favour at the club, netting eight goals in the process.

His performance yesterday afternoon did not go down well with the Irons’ faithful, who have urged the club on Twitter to sell unwanted frontman Snodgrass.
